Do it KPD!

Yeah, I'm surprised they can pull squid in that protected zone. There were at least 15 light up boats out all night.

Re: the landing, there's a channel I've been watching that stays pretty flat - with waves breaking on each side when the swell is up. Mornings are almost always calm. I've heard of people launching from this beach but have never done it myself. Def a good one to have a buddy or two for, hence the post.
